Biography of the Jonas Brothers
The Jonas Brothers, composed of siblings Kevin, Joe, and Nick Jonas, have been a formidable force in the music industry since their formation in 2005. Their journey from small-town beginnings to global superstardom is a tale of familial bonds, talent, and relentless hard work.
Personal Details
Full Name | Date of Birth | Place of Birth | Occupation |
---|---|---|---|
Kevin Jonas | November 5, 1987 | Teaneck, New Jersey, USA | Musician, Actor |
Joe Jonas | August 15, 1989 | Casa Grande, Arizona, USA | Musician, Actor |
Nick Jonas | September 16, 1992 | Dallas, Texas, USA | Musician, Actor |
Early Life and Musical Beginnings
The Jonas Brothers were raised in a close-knit family, with music playing a central role in their upbringing. Their father, a former pastor and musician, introduced them to the world of music at a young age. Kevin, Joe, and Nick began honing their skills by performing in local churches and community events, laying the foundation for their future careers in the entertainment industry.
Nick Jonas, the youngest of the trio, was the first to step into the spotlight. He began his career as a Broadway performer, showcasing his vocal talents in productions such as "Les Misérables" and "Beauty and the Beast." His success on stage eventually led to the release of a solo album, which caught the attention of Columbia Records. Recognizing the potential for a family act, the label signed the Jonas Brothers as a group, setting the stage for their rise to fame.
Rise to Fame and Breakthrough Success
The Jonas Brothers' debut album, "It's About Time," was released in 2006. Although it received modest commercial success, it served as a stepping stone for their burgeoning career. The band's big break came with their sophomore album, "Jonas Brothers," which featured the hit singles "S.O.S" and "Hold On." These tracks catapulted them into the mainstream music scene and established them as teen idols.
Their infectious pop-rock sound, coupled with their boy-next-door charm, resonated with audiences worldwide. The Jonas Brothers became a household name, with legions of fans known as "Jonatics." Their popularity soared with the release of their third album, "A Little Bit Longer," which debuted at number one on the Billboard 200 chart. The album's lead single, "Burnin' Up," became an anthem for a generation, solidifying their status as pop icons.
Hiatus and Solo Careers
Despite their immense success, the demands of fame and the need for personal growth led the Jonas Brothers to announce a hiatus in 2013. During this period, each member pursued solo endeavors, allowing them to explore their individual artistic identities.
Nick Jonas embarked on a successful solo career, releasing critically acclaimed albums and earning a reputation as a versatile artist. Joe Jonas formed the band DNCE, known for their hit single "Cake by the Ocean," which showcased his dynamic vocal abilities and creativity. Kevin Jonas focused on family life and business ventures, including a successful real estate company. Each brother's solo journey contributed to their personal and professional development, setting the stage for their eventual reunion.
Reunion and Comeback
In 2019, much to the delight of fans worldwide, the Jonas Brothers announced their reunion with the release of their single "Sucker." The song became a chart-topping hit, marking their triumphant return to the music scene. Their comeback album, "Happiness Begins," debuted at number one and was met with widespread acclaim, highlighting their evolved sound and matured artistry.
The reunion was not just a musical endeavor but also a testament to their enduring bond as brothers. The Jonas Brothers embarked on a successful world tour, reconnecting with fans and reestablishing their place in the music industry. Their ability to adapt to changing musical landscapes while staying true to their roots has been a key factor in their sustained success.

Personal Life and Relationships
Beyond their musical careers, the personal lives of the Jonas Brothers have also captured the public's attention. Each brother has built a fulfilling life outside of the spotlight, balancing family, relationships, and personal interests.
Kevin Jonas is married to Danielle Deleasa, with whom he shares two daughters. Joe Jonas is married to actress Sophie Turner, known for her role in "Game of Thrones," and they have a daughter together. Nick Jonas is married to actress Priyanka Chopra, and their high-profile relationship has been the subject of much media coverage.
Their personal lives have played a significant role in shaping their music and influence, allowing them to connect with fans on a deeper level through shared experiences and relatable themes.
